COLON, Panama (Jul. 05, 2007) From left, Jean Muench and Diane Speranza, both of Project Hope, prepare to check an infants vital signs at the Dr. Juan A. Nunez Policentro de Salud Hospital. Project Hope is attached to Military Sealift Command hospital ship USNS Comfort (T-AH 20). Comfort is on a four-month humanitarian deployment to Latin America and the Caribbean to provide medical treatment to patients in a dozen countries. While deployed, Comfort is under operational control of U.S. Naval Forces Southern Command and tactical control of Destroyer Squadron (DESRON) 24.
